Sept. 23, 2006
FARMINGDALE, NY - The Temple golf team shot a three-round 887 (290-305-292) to finish 13th at The McLaughlin, played September 22-23 at Bethpage Country Club. Senior Logan Terry carded a final round 68 to lead the Owls and finish tied for 17th overall in the 82-player field. Akron won the 16-team tournament with an 835 (273-286-276) effort, two strokes ahead of host St. John's. The Zips also boasted the individual champion, as Blake Sattler carded a 204 (65-71-68=204). Owl sophomore Adam Pifer scored a 220 (70-75-75) to complement Terry's performance and finish tied for 41st. Paul Amess (t-64th, 75-77-73=225), James Boose (75th, 75-79-76=230) and Kevin Busteed (81st, 74-78-82=234) rounded-out the cherry & white scorecard. Temple, under the direction of third-year coach Brian Rogers, returns to the links at the Scotty Duncan Memorial, October 7-8, in Wilmington, Del.
